Transaction 5571ef10c5b231b65995d11dbeef6fe139f342ccf40f8cf9a2f1cfb6924596ce

1 Input
2 Outputs
  • 5571ef10c5b231b65995d11dbeef6fe139f342ccf40f8cf9a2f1cfb6924596ce:0
  • value  171911977
    address  37vwyybfqg9yjcyf1w7AqjArMveYMRf41f
  • 5571ef10c5b231b65995d11dbeef6fe139f342ccf40f8cf9a2f1cfb6924596ce:1
  • value  303900000
    address  3FC7i5ehVBkDs7eX3r1jHhXPwbvWdmbYJi